The team
In Aarhus, you will be part of the Customer Support Electrical Project Engineering team responsible for the electrical project engineering of highly automated baggage handling systems in some of the world's biggest airports. Here, you will be part of a larger team that takes the full responsibility for the mechatronic part of a complete system delivery.

The job
As Electrical Project Engineer, you will have a versatile job in an international and multidisciplinary environment. As part of a project organization with responsibility for the electrical design, you will manage many stakeholders and ensure a lean process and high quality throughout the projects. In cooperation with the project-team you will identify the required work, plan your tasks, and coordinate your own work as well as the work of a small group that supports the electrical design.

You will be responsible for: 

  • Specifying, driving, and executing the electrical design of our customer support upgrade projects for Airports systems.
  • System upgrade project work on our special Crisbag solution for Airports.
  • Supporting the project during the on-site installation- and commissioning stage
  • Prepare and follow up on schedules, incl. coordination of interfaces to the other sub-projects: software and mechanics.
  • Site survey and customer meetings as part of customer intimacy.

You will be part of each project from start to hand-over which allows you to see the result of your work.

BEUMER Group

Conveying, loading, palletising, packing, sortation and distribution – BEUMER Group is a leader within the development and manufacture of high-technological intralogistics systems for global markets.
